    Work, Study, and Stream: The Best Everyday Laptops for Every Budget

    Aruna KaimBy Aruna KaimJuly 28, 2026No Comments4 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Telegram Pinterest Tumblr Reddit WhatsApp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    Finding a reliable laptop that handles daily tasks without blowing your budget can be tricky. With so many options promising similar specifications, the real-world experience often comes down to keyboard comfort, display quality, and sustained battery life.

    Whether you are a student attending online classes, a professional tackling spreadsheets, or simply looking for a smooth video streaming experience, these shortlisted laptops deliver dependable everyday performance, sturdy designs, and excellent value for money.

    5 Factors to Consider Before You Buy

    • Processor: Aim for at least an Intel Core i3 (13th Gen/Core 3) or AMD Ryzen 5 for smooth multitasking and long-term usable performance.

    • Memory (RAM): 16GB of RAM is the sweet spot for modern web browsing and multitasking. If you opt for an 8GB model, look for one that allows future memory upgrades.

    • Storage: Stick to a minimum of a 512GB SSD. Solid-state drives ensure rapid boot-up times and fast app launches.

    • Display: A Full HD (1080p) screen with an anti-glare coating significantly reduces eye strain during long working hours.

    • Portability: If you commute daily, prioritize models weighing under 1.7 kg with a slim chassis.

    Top Everyday Laptop Recommendations

    1. ASUS Vivobook 15 (X1504VA-BQ342WS)

    • Processor: Intel Core i3-1315U

    • RAM & Storage: 16GB DDR4 |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 15.6″ Full HD Anti-Glare

    • Weight: 1.70 kg

    • Highlights: Pre-installed MS Office 2024, generous 16GB RAM for multitasking, smooth daily operation.

    • Keep in Mind: Integrated graphics mean limited gaming potential; average battery endurance under heavy load.

    2. Lenovo V15 G4

    • Processor: AMD Ryzen 5 7520U

    • RAM & Storage: 16GB DDR5 | 512GB NVMe SSD

    • Display: 15.6″ Full HD (with Dolby Audio)

    • Weight: ~1.65 kg

    • Highlights: Ultra-fast DDR5 RAM, clear audio for media and calls, robust business-friendly build.

    • Keep in Mind: Display brightness is modest for outdoor or bright sunlight environments.

    3. Lenovo ThinkBook 16 (21MWA0BRIN)

    • Processor: AMD Ryzen 5 7535HS

    • RAM & Storage: 8GB DDR5 |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 16″ WUXGA IPS (300 nits)

    • Weight: 1.70 kg

    • Highlights: Premium aluminium top cover, high-resolution 16-inch display, fingerprint reader, backlit keyboard.

    • Keep in Mind: Ships with 8GB RAM—an upgrade is recommended for demanding workflows.

    4. Acer TravelLite

    • Processor: AMD Ryzen 5 7430U (6-Core)

    • RAM & Storage: 16GB |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 14″ Full HD Anti-Glare with Privacy Shutter

    • Weight: 1.34 kg

    • Highlights: Ultra-lightweight metal body, excellent 30-month warranty, webcam privacy shutter.

    • Keep in Mind: Lacks keyboard backlighting; limited integrated graphics performance.

    5. Acer One Pro

    • Processor: AMD Ryzen 3 7320U

    • RAM & Storage: 8GB DDR5 |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 14″ Full HD

    • Weight: 1.41 kg

    • Highlights: Very budget-friendly, compact 14-inch form factor, fast DDR5 RAM, bundled Microsoft Office.

    • Keep in Mind: Entry-level processor best suited for light-to-moderate daily tasks.

    6. HP 15 (fd0572TU)

    • Processor: Intel Core i3-1315U

    • RAM & Storage: 8GB DDR4 |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 15.6″ Full HD Anti-Glare

    • Weight: 1.59 kg

    • Highlights: High-quality Full HD webcam with privacy shutter, comfortable backlit keyboard, sleek design.

    • Keep in Mind: Comes with 8GB RAM, which may limit heavy browser tab usage.

    7. Dell Vostro 3530

    • Processor: Intel Core i5-1334U

    • RAM & Storage: 16GB DDR4 |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 15.6″ Full HD Anti-Glare

    • Weight: 1.66 kg

    • Highlights: Capable Core i5 chip, 16GB RAM for heavy productivity, includes 12-month McAfee security subscription.

    • Keep in Mind: Standard display brightness; battery depletes faster during heavy processing.

    8. Dell 15 (Inspiron Series)

    • Processor: Intel Core 3 100U

    • RAM & Storage: 8GB DDR4 | 512GB SSD

    • Display: 15.6″ Full HD IPS (120Hz refresh rate)

    • Weight: 1.63 kg

    • Highlights: Ultra-smooth 120Hz IPS display, modern Intel processor, bundled Office Home & Student 2024.

    • Keep in Mind: 8GB RAM out of the box; no dedicated GPU for gaming or 3D work.

    Which One Should You Pick?

    • For Maximum Value & Multitasking: Choose the ASUS Vivobook 15 or Lenovo V15 G4 for their 16GB RAM and fast processing out of the box.

    • For Frequent Commuters: The Acer TravelLite stands out with its sub-1.4 kg metal body and extended warranty.

    • For Screen Estate & Durability: The Lenovo ThinkBook 16 offers a larger display and premium build quality.

    • For Smooth Visuals & Office Work: The Dell 15 (120Hz) offers a crisp, fluid display experience for documents and media browsing.
